The Navamsa and Lagna chart are two significant tools in Vedic astrology that help in understanding a person’s birth chart in a more detailed and nuanced manner. While the Lagna chart provides a broad overview of a person’s life, the Navamsa chart delves deeper into specific aspects such as relationships, marriage, and spiritual inclinations. Exploring the variances between these two charts can provide valuable insights into a person’s life journey.

The Lagna chart, also known as the birth chart or the Ascendant chart, is constructed based on the time, date, and place of birth. It is a map of the sky at the exact moment of a person’s birth and represents the positions of the planets and the zodiac signs. The Lagna chart provides information about a person’s personality, physical appearance, health, career, and overall life path. It is the primary chart used to analyze the various aspects of a person’s life.

On the other hand, the Navamsa chart is derived from the Lagna chart and divides each zodiac sign into nine equal parts, known as Navamsas. These Navamsas represent the deeper nuances of a person’s life, especially in relation to relationships and marriage. The Navamsa chart is considered to be a complimentary chart to the Lagna chart, providing additional insights and clarifications.

One of the key differences between the Lagna and Navamsa charts is the emphasis on relationships. While the Lagna chart provides a general overview of a person’s relationships, the Navamsa chart focuses specifically on marriage and partnerships. It reveals the strengths and weaknesses of a person’s marital life, the potential for harmonious relationships, and the challenges that may arise. By studying the Navamsa chart, astrologers can provide guidance on how to navigate these challenges and strengthen the bond between partners.

Another important variance between the two charts is the representation of the soul’s journey and spiritual inclinations. The Lagna chart primarily focuses on the material aspects of life, such as career, wealth, and health. However, the Navamsa chart gives insights into a person’s spiritual path, indicating their inclination towards spiritual practices, meditation, and higher consciousness. It helps individuals understand their life purpose and how they can align their actions with their spiritual aspirations.
